Catch My Eye: exploring the experience of ‘carers’ and ‘cared for’ in health/social care settings

A priority across all health & social care settings in the UK is to bring the experience of service users to the forefront of service evaluation and development. In Scotland within health care this is supported by a campaign led by NHS Education for Scotland and NHS Quality Improvement Scotland called Little Things Make a Big… Read more »
